If I'm reading this correctly, your primary swap is 2GB.  The problem with
dmesg is that it won't show you secondary swaps installed (at least I don't
think it does -- it doesn't on our HPUX box, either).  Try posting the
output of "swapinfo".  If it's only 2GB on a system with 6GB phys RAM,
that's your problem.  Absolute minimum should probably be 6GB total swap.
